It became known that besides gunpowder, the Russian Federation produced at the Murom plant.


According to the head of the Council of Reservists of the Ground Forces of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, Ivan Timochka, the defense plant in Murom, hit by drones from the Security Service of Ukraine (SBU), was an important target. He noted that this plant, which is part of the Rostec corporation, produced not only gunpowder but also defense systems against un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s). The Solaris system developed at this plant had unique capabilities, including incapacitating and intercepting control over UAVs.
On the night of April 30, drones attacked the Russian Federation, leading to restrictions at three airports. As a result of the drone strikes, a large fire occurred at the Murom plant. According to local residents, the attacked facility was the Murom Instrument Engineering Plant, which specializes in the production of pyrotechnic devices and firefighting equipment.
Sources in the SBU confirmed that the drones from the SBU that hit the plant produce products for conducting war against Ukraine - the Murom Instrument Engineering Plant.
